STL Partnership BRE Team Hosts Tour of Kindeva Drug Delivery

BRE partners helped retain company in St. Louis

Partners of the Business Retention and Expansion (BRE) program recently toured Kindeva Drug Delivery at one of its monthly meetings. Kindeva Drug Delivery is a global contract development and manufacturing organization focused on drug-device combination products.

The BRE committee played a role in retaining Kindeva Drug Delivery in St. Louis. The effort resulted in a state-of-the-art 155,000-square-foot production facility in Earth City, Mo., which was a $100 million investment. Kindeva’s investment not only contributes to the local economy, but also reinforces St. Louis’ stature as a prominent hub for innovation in the healthcare industry.

These monthly meetings, hosted by St. Louis Economic Development Partnership (STL Partnership), are attended by representatives from the BRE partners. Companies represented include Greater St. Louis Inc., Ameren Missouri, STL Partnership, Missouri Small Business Development Centers, Missouri Department of Economic Development, St. Louis Development Corporation, Spire, St. Louis Mosaic Project and World Trade Center St. Louis.

The BRE program links St. Louis companies with government and economic development officials to ensure business owners, leaders and entrepreneurs know who to contact regarding opportunities or challenges.
